The Professional Legal Practice LLM at Coventry University is designed for aspiring legal professionals seeking to bridge the gap between academic study and the practical demands of becoming a solicitor or CILEX Lawyer. You will delve into core areas of legal practice, including Business Law and Practice, Dispute Resolution, and Civil and Criminal Litigation, developing the analytical and application skills essential for complex authentic legal scenarios. This postgraduate Masters degree offers a robust foundation for those aiming to meet the professional qualification requirements set by the Solicitors Regulation Authority (SRA) and CILEX, preparing you for the ethical considerations and practical challenges of the legal profession.
This full-time, on-campus LLM is studied over one year, immersing you in the practicalities of law through modules such as Property Law and Practice and Solicitors Accounts and Tax. A significant component is the 60-credit Case Study Project, where you will apply your accumulated knowledge to a substantial real-world legal problem, guided by expert tutors. You will graduate with a comprehensive understanding of legal principles and practice, equipping you to pursue professional examinations independently with the SRA or CILEX and embark on a successful career in legal practice.
